I did find a setting... but it was a little scary... I went ahead and did it.  Give it a try and let me know if that's the problem.

The warning I got when I changed it was this:

###############WARNING##################
verify-names is set to false! This means that anyone who
connects to this server can choose any username he or she
wants!  This includes impersonating an OP!
If you wish to fix this, edit server.properties, and change
verify-names to true.
###############WARNING##################
